    Basically, that is correct. An M4 extension will "work" with a rifle upper but not the other way around. If a rifle extension is installed in an upper with M4 type feed cuts, the extension will intrude into those feed cuts and result in the bullets snagging at that point.
    Buying an assembled upper does not guarantee that correct parts are used.
